Where does “entelijans” come from?
entelijans (Turkish) comes from French intelligence, from Latin intelligentia, from Latin intelligēns, from Latin intellegō, from Latin legō, from Latin lēx, from Proto-Italic lēg-, from Proto-Indo-European leǵ-s — to gather, collect, with derivatives meaning to...
entelijans (Turkish): intelligence
